To get into the JIPMER, back in 2019, there was a separate JIPMER Entrance exam, which has now been replaced by a common NEET UG exam from 2020. The application form was rolled out at JIPMER's official website jipmer.edu.in Now NEET which is conducted by NTA manages the conduction of JIPMER exams. In 2019, after filling out the application form and biometric verification, centers for the exam were allowed. Application fees for the exam were Rs. 1500 (UR) and Rs. 1000 (SC/ST). I had SC reservations and to avail the reservation benefits, the SC certificate had to be submitted (reissued to the latest annexure during the time). Other documents needed were residence certificates. I couldn't find any flaw as such in the admission process during our time. However, there have been considerable changes after 2019.

Internships Opportunities

5

I am not quite aware of any placements. Regarding the internship, JIPMER Students have a one-year compulsory internship in JIPMER hospital after MBBS. Apart from the mandatory subjects, the interns are also allowed to choose an elective subject for one month from among 32 different subjects. The current stipend paid to JIPMER interns is Rs 26200 per month.

Fees and Financial Aid

The yearly fee for JIPMER is Rs 6770 and hostel fees include Rs 12000 yearly. There has been no fee hike since our admission. There is no Scholarship or financial assistance and Job offers I got on campus with a stipend.

Campus Life

5

Campus life is Heaven on Earth. The annual fest of JIPMER is Spandan and the grand annual medical conference of JIPMER is Connaissance. These events are conducted every year by the students association but were suspended for the last 2 years because of Covid. These events resumed in 2022. Talking about the JIPMER library, JIPMER has its own E-library which can be accessed by the students and staff through the MyLOFT app. Also, JIPMER has subscriptions to many high-end paid journals, and subscriptions to Grammarly, Authenticate, and Microsoft 360 to facilitate research among the students and staff. Our classrooms have facilities for digital as well as chalk and board learning. The learning experience inside the class is undoubtedly excellent. JIPMER has its own outdoor and indoor stadiums for Cricket, football, badminton, etc. We have a basketball ground with coaches to train the students, a Table tennis room, lawn tennis, futsal grounds, and its own swimming pool.
